Buying Guide: How To Pick The Right 12-Inch Waterfall Spillway
What’s your water feature type?
Choose based on whether you’re building a pond with a liner, a pondless waterfall, or a stream. Liner-based setups benefit from quick liner connections; pondless systems benefit from all-in-one kits with pumps and filtering; stream features benefit from wide, uniform water sheets.
How important is durability?
Stainless steel spillways offer rust resistance for outdoor use, while acrylic and polymer options can provide lighter-weight builds. Consider climate, exposure to chemicals, and maintenance needs when selecting materials.
What level of flow and noise do you want?
Higher flow increases visual impact but can raise maintenance needs. Look for spillways with adjustable flow or built-in barriers that promote even distribution to reduce splashing and noise in your space.
Is lighting a feature you want?
LED lighting can extend usability into the evening. If choosing a kit with lighting, ensure the controller and wiring are weather-protected and placed safely away from water exposure.
What about maintenance and accessibility?
Spillways with filter bags or pre-filters help protect pumps but require periodic cleaning. Kits with detachable components and accessible pump housings simplify routine upkeep.
Installation considerations
Tool-free liner connections simplify DIY installs, while pre-installed inlets reduce plumbing steps. Ensure you have adequate space for tubing, pump placement, and a stable base for the spillway.
Frequently Asked Questions
- What flow rate should I expect from a 12-inch spillway?
Most 12-inch spillways handle a wide range of flows, commonly from several hundred to a few thousand gallons per hour, depending on pump capacity and system design.
- Can I install any spillway underwater or in a pondless setup?
Yes, many spillways are compatible with pondless configurations when paired with a compatible pump and filter box. Confirm kit specs for best results.
- Are stainless steel spillways better than acrylic?
Stainless steel tends to be more durable for outdoor use and resist rust, while acrylic or plastic may be lighter and easier to install for certain features.
- Is LED lighting essential for a waterfall kit?
LED lighting is optional but enhances nighttime aesthetics. If included, verify weather protection and safety guidelines for the controller.
- What maintenance should I expect with a spillway kit?
Expect periodic cleaning of filters, checking for debris buildup in the pump area, and inspecting seals to prevent leaks, especially in debris-prone environments.
- Can I mix and match components from different spillway kits?
Some components are compatible, but for reliability and warranty considerations, it’s best to use components designed to work together as a system.
